Abstract

fetched live from OpenAlex

An important aspect of academic medicine is publication in peer-reviewed journals and other media. Early scholarly productivity in medical school may jump-start a successful academic career. Topic choice, search methodology, writing strategies, mentorship, and collaboration are all fundamental to successful academic productivity. The authors reviewed the importance of instituting the germinal stages of scholarly productivity during medical training and created 12 steps for facilitating productive academic writing by students.
